What is fixed bias circuit ?

A fixed bias circuit is a type of biasing arrangement used in transistor amplifiers where a resistor is connected directly between the base of the transistor and a stable DC voltage source. Why copper is not used in core of the transformer ?

Copper is not used as the core material in transformers primarily due to its magnetic properties. While copper is an excellent conductor of electricity, it does not exhibit the magnetic characteristics required for efficient magnetic flux coupling and transformation in transformers. Why do we use 2200uF capacitors in most power supplies ?

In many power supplies, 2200uF capacitors are commonly used for their ability to filter and stabilize the DC voltage output. These capacitors help to smooth out variations in the rectified DC voltage, which often contains ripple or fluctuations due to the pulsating nature of rectified AC. Why does Tesla Motors prefer battery packs over supercapacitors ?

Tesla Motors and other electric vehicle manufacturers prefer battery packs over supercapacitors primarily due to energy density and practicality considerations. Battery packs, especially lithium-ion batteries, offer significantly higher energy density compared to supercapacitors.
